## Tuning

Gating for Bramblefort canaries is intentionally conservative: a canary only advances when error-rate, latency, and saturation checks all pass for the full observation window. Loosening any single threshold without adjusting the window invites false promotions, so change them together and note it in the sync minutes. The current gating constants are listed here.

tuning table, kagag-yahip:
RATE_LIMITS = {
    "druath": 1,
    "wenwyn": 5,
    "ulaael": 2,
    "holath": 5,
}

### Rollout pacing in Togglewick

Quick orientation: Togglewick ramps flags in percentage steps, and each step waits for the health gate before advancing. You'll mostly inherit defaults from the Pindrop config service; override them only in your own namespace. The values we currently run in production are as follows.

limits module of bahap-yaweg:
BUDGETS = {
    "praion": 741,
    "istax": 629,
    "holdor": 926,
    "ulaion": 219,
    "gorwyn": 412,
}

## Turnstile Counter

The Gatewing counter aggregates entry pulses from turnstiles at Pellmont Arena. Counts are signed at the edge and reconciled hourly against ticket scans. Discrepancies over 1.5% trigger a review task. Reviewers: verify edge firmware versions before trusting any count. Tamper events are logged separately and retained for 90 days. The reconciliation procedure is documented on the internal page below.

runbook for yadup-fahif: https://jira.qorvelcorp.internal/spaces/spaces/spaces/b46212397071

## Build provenance — password reset revamp

Scope: Fernwick identity service, reset-flow rework (tokenized links, 15-minute expiry, single-use enforcement). All commits signed; provenance attestations generated at build time and stored in the Larchbay registry. Reproducibility verified on two independent runners with matching digests. No unreviewed dependencies introduced; lockfile diff audited by the supply-chain rota. Release manager sign-off requires the attested artifact only. The attested build reference appears below.

session token of kahag-bawip = htk6_729d08